THE Port Adelaide Football Club is saddened by the passing of triple premiership player Ron Elleway at the age of 81.

A fierce defender and at times ruckman across 204 SANFL games, Elleway was renowned for his foot skills, speed and aerial ability across his decade-long career.

After debuting for Port Adelaide in 1961, he was part of a premiership side in his second season, going on to be part of the teams that also claimed the ultimate success in 1963 and 1965.

Elleway also represented South Australia on nine occasions.

Named a SANFL life member in 1972, Elleway and his 1962, 1963 and 1965 premiership teammates were inducted into the Port Adelaide Football Club Hall of Fame in 2019 at an event he attended.
